While there can be exceptions, patched round balls usually require much lower powder charges to shoot accurately from a fast twist barrel.
Although a bare round ball can also be fitted within the proper size sabot and fired that way which may help accuracy too.

Some guns will shoot concial bullets better than others, and there are so many to try including custom made.
There's so many different styles and other variables, sometimes sizing them helps to get them to shoot better.
